Premier1 Lithium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 0/6

Premier1 Lithium's earnings have been declining at an average annual rate of -36.5%, while the Metals and Mining industry saw earnings growing at 17.1%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 1065.7% per year.

Past Earnings Growth Analysis

Earnings Trend: PLC is unprofitable, and losses have increased over the past 5 years at a rate of 36.5% per year.

Accelerating Growth: Unable to compare PLC's earnings growth over the past year to its 5-year average as it is currently unprofitable

Earnings vs Industry: PLC is unprofitable, making it difficult to compare its past year earnings growth to the Metals and Mining industry (-0.3%).


Return on Equity

High ROE: PLC has a negative Return on Equity (-133.67%), as it is currently unprofitable.
